BC Newcomer Camp is a registered Canadian charity that operates free programming for recently arrived refugee children and youth. By teaching English language skills and a variety of sports and playground games, our immersive and engaging learning environment equips newly arrived refugee children with the tools and confidence needed to succeed in their new home.
Through sports, arts and crafts activities, BC Newcomer Camp helps to build friendships, community, teamwork, and confidence in recently arrived refugee children.
By teaching these skills, we equip the children with the tools needed to more easily make friends and successfully transition to the classroom when they enter the public school system. Our camps include staff members that are fluent in a variety of languages, as well as members trained in specific sports and English language teachers.
Recently arrived refugee children face difficulties in acclimatizing to Canada, including being at greater risk of encountering unequal access to services, social exclusion, isolation, and low educational achievement.
Their lives have been marked by trauma and they haven’t had the chance to experience childhood the way most other Canadian children have. Our camp provides them with a warm welcome to Canada and allows them to have a carefree, fun experience.
